waitbar2a(x, whichbar, varargin)

Progress bar (waitbar) that can be embedded into a GUI uipanel element and/or decremented.

The standard WAITBAR function (and the improved WAITBAR2 function, which this code is based on) must appear in their own figure windows, and cannot be embedded into a GUI.
WAITBAR2A is a drop-in replacement for either of the earlier functions, that has the additional capability to be initialized with the handle of a uipanel, in which case it draws into that uipanel rather than a new figure, and to be decremented.
